Heritability of Konig's Property from finite edge sets

Abstract

A hypergraph H = (V,E) is said to have Konig's Property if there is a matching M⊂eq E and S⊂eq V such that |S e| = 1 for all e∈ M, and S is a vertex cover of H. Aharoni posed the question whether Konig's Property is inheritable from finite subsets of E. We provide a negative answer and investigate similar questions for weaker properties.
